Customer Relationship Management and Your Business
In today's world, customers vote with their wallets based on their customer experience. Today a typical business will lose ½ of its customers within 5 years. Marketing pros call this "customer churn". Getting new customers costs 7 to 10 times more than retaining and selling to an existing customer. It makes sense to look at how to slow down or reverse customer churn to improve business profits.
Customers are not all the same, some are not profitable, some moderately profitable, and some are very profitable. Do you know why some of your customers are not profitable and what can be done to turn them into profitable customers? Should you disengage with unprofitable customers? Do you know what can be done to turn the moderately profitable customers into a very profitable customer? What are the attributes of a very profitable customer? What is the life time value of that customer to your business? Do you have a strategy to keep your very profitable customers from going elsewhere? Is that strategy working? Having deep customer knowledge can help answer these questions.
Internally, do sales, marketing, customer service, and management staff have access to the same customer data? Is your marketing segmented to targeted marketing campaigns? Is your sales staff informed of customer service calls from key customers? Do support service personnel know which salesperson is working with a specific customer? These issues create friction points that inhibit good customer experiences and create turnover.
Customer Relationship Management (CRM) is a customer-centric business philosophy that aims to acquire deep customer knowledge. Customer knowledge enables your business to modify its processes to improve each customer's experience. This in turn will reduce "customer churn" resulting in an increase in customer wallet share.
